TBRAKE: I did your buck on our scoring program. With the information your taxidermist gave you the program computes your rack at 172 6/8 with a net score of 167 1/8.
I have measured a lot of deer for our club and have found about 34% of the manually scored deer have mistakes in addition.
With a deer of this size I would strongly suggest that you have it scored by a qualified P&Y scorer.
